Swedes mourn trumpet star, 55

The principal trumpet of the Gothenburg Opera Orchestra Niklas Eklund has died of unknown causes.

The first baroque trumpet recording artist to sell more a million CDs, he was nominated for a Grammy and played in the Basel Symphony Orchestra before returning to his home town.
